I don’t really know what to write about today. Tomorrow I set off for England and that is pretty much consuming all my thoughts. I am flying via the Royal Air Force and my initial journey begins at LZ Washington where I hop a helo ride to the BIAP. Then I Fly via C-130 to Basrah and link up with a Lockheed Tri-Star (L10-11) for the flight to Brize Norton. Once at Brize, we take a bus to Heathrow and then I am taking a tube to downtown and linking up with my sis. Like I said yesterday I am sooooo damn excited. It will be a great change of pace from Iraq. We were going to hire a car and drive to Scotland but on the advice of some locals have decided to take a train. So my sis is going to buy tickets tomorrow and then I will meet her the day after. She gets in a day earlier because my flight today was cancelled and I have to go tomorrow. Oh well.
